From 450857b441c79898168691082210dbd2cd81bfc1 Mon Sep 17 00:00:00 2001 From: Yogita Urade Date: Wed, 4 Dec 2024 05:23:35 +0000 Subject: qemu: fix CVE-2024-3447 A heap-based buffer overflow was found in the SDHCI device emulation of QEMU. The bug is triggered when both `s->data_count` and the size of `s->fifo_buffer` are set to 0x200, leading to an out-of-bound access. A malicious guest could use this flaw to crash the QEMU process on the host, resulting in a denial of service condition.
